BIHAĆ-PETROVAC DIOCESE CRUCIAL TO SERBS’ SURVIVAL IN KRAJINA
BIHAĆ, AUGUST 2 /SRNA/ – His Grace Bishop Sergije of the Bihać-Petrovac Diocese has said today that the diocese is of crucial importance for the survival of the Serb people in the Krajina region.
Welcoming President Milorad Dodik and Serbia’s President Aleksandar Vučić at the Rmanj Monastery, Bishop Sergije said that the restoration of this holy site would not have been possible without the brotherly assistance, understanding and support of the president of Serbia. "You stand here among us today as the president of Serbia, but also as our brother and true friend, as someone who understands both our needs and our hardships. By helping Rmanj, you have inscribed your name in its history, which will not forget you and will remember both you and us even when our footsteps are no longer heard and our voices have fallen silent. History remembers unfailingly," Bishop Sergije said. Speaking about the position of Serbs in the western part of Krajina, the bishop stressed that the Serbian Orthodox Church has never abandoned its people. "We remained outside Serbia, but the Church has never left and never will leave its people and their holy sites. This is the land where our ancestors lived, created and died, therefore we will remain to preserve Krajina and its holy sites for future generations," Bishop Sergije said. He emphasized that a strong Bihać-Petrovac Diocese is a prerequisite for the survival of the Serb people in this region, noting that, alongside the restoration of churches and monasteries, work is also being done to preserve historical memory through the Centre for History, Tradition and Spirituality. "If there were no Church and its churches, many people would have nowhere to return. The Church connects displaced Serbs with their homeland, while our churches and cemeteries preserve the identity and historical memory of our people," Bishop Sergije said. The bishop called on presidents Dodik and Vučić to keep caring for Serbs living outside the borders of Serbia and Republika Srpska.
